Really low prices on Craigslist are often a sign of stolen merchandise. If the seller can't provide proof of ownership in the form of their sales receipt, then you have a very good chance of receiving stolen goods, which can lead to prosecution of they ever track it to you.
 
You should always get some kind of signed or noted document when buying something like an electronic device. It was likely stolen, why else so cheap? If it is traced back to you, you will have to give the iPad back to the police and you will not get your $350 back.
